如果在将Google表格显示为Web应用程序时出现错误的值,可以尝试以下解决方法:
检查代码中的错误:仔细检查代码,确保没有拼写错误、语法错误或其他逻辑错误。可以使用代码编辑器的调试工具来逐行执行代码并查看错误消息。
确保正确设置了表格权限:在Google表格中,点击"共享"按钮,确保将表格设置为“任何人均可查看”。这样可以确保Web应用程序能够正确访问表格数据。
确保正确设置了Web应用程序的权限:在Google Apps Script编辑器中,点击“发布”菜单,选择“部署为Web应用程序”,确保将访问权限设置为“任何人,甚至匿名用户都可访问”。
检查数据范围和名称:确保代码中引用的表格名称和数据范围是正确的。如果表格名称或数据范围有误,将会导致错误的值显示。
以下是一个示例代码,用于将Google表格数据显示为Web应用程序:
function doGet() {
var ss = SpreadsheetApp.openById("your-spreadsheet-id");
var sheet = ss.getSheetByName("Sheet1");
var data = sheet.getDataRange().getValues();
var html = "";
for (var i = 0; i < data.length; i++) {
html += "";
for (var j = 0; j < data[i].length; j++) {
html += "" + data[i][j] + " ";
}
html += " ";
}
html += "
";
return HtmlService.createHtmlOutput(html);
}
请注意,上述示例代码中的"your-spreadsheet-id"和"Sheet1"应替换为实际的Google表格ID和工作表名称。
希望这些解决方法能够帮助您解决问题。如果问题仍然存在,请提供更多详细信息,以便更好地帮助您解决问题。